    Trump’s science cuts threaten public research data

    US President Donald Trump’s cuts to scientific analysis create anxieties concerning the accessibility of analysis information. Scientists worldwide concern web sites and information units hosted in america might be deleted or decommissioned. Whereas personal initiatives in and out of doors of the US have emerged to switch and archive information elsewhere, a extra concerted method is required to safeguard globally related information holdings, particularly when our strategic coverage is supposed to be data-driven.

    The Trump administration has been repurposing US scientific analysis to assist preserve the US’s financial, army and technological benefit. Trump’s workforce is relentlessly focusing on critical and emerging technologies to spice up US defence, together with AI, quantum data science, biotech, semiconductors and nuclear expertise.

    The administration has additionally began divesting from analysis it deems irrelevant, distractive or counterproductive, akin to local weather science and clear vitality, range and gender fairness, well being and illness management, and environmental coverage. Federally funded research groups, functions and programs are being closed. Continued and unhindered entry to analysis and measurement information is at risk.

    This new method could also be defensible domestically, though the dismissal of the national archivist and NASA’s closing of the Workplace of the Chief Scientist and Workplace of Science, Coverage and Technique are vastly regarding. A lot of the world’s most vital analysis, whereas carried out by US establishments and with information hosted on US soil, entails substantial contributions from world companions. It’s shared worldwide information.

    Many affected analysis outputs are vital to the US’s most energetic and trusted science and expertise companions, together with Australia. These radical divestments danger ceding stewardship of serious analysis information to rivals. China already sees local weather science, climate monitoring and space-based monitoring as an space it could actually step into.

    The Nationwide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A) is now within the administration’s sights. The Heritage Basis’s Undertaking 2025 report accuses NOAA of making the ‘local weather change alarm business’. The two Might budget proposed suspending NOAA’s world-leading centres for analysis on local weather, climate and marine assets. As an alternative, the company is anticipated to handle the licensing for deep seabed exploration.

    The company is retiring some 20 information sources containing reside metrics on earthquake, marine, coastal and estuary science. International local weather science depends on NOAA’s information for measurements, development analyses, climate forecasting and catastrophe preparedness. The info can be vital to nationwide safety, on account of its use in disaster administration and army operations within the Indo-Pacific and in Europe.

    NASA is one other company in bother. Three of its fundamental Earth-observing satellites are in urgent need of replacement. This contains the Aura satellite tv for pc that hosts the Ozone Monitoring Instrument (OMI), which measures adjustments to the ozone layer. The OMI project—a collaboration between NASA, the European Area Company, European science and expertise institutes, funding schemes, and nationwide meteorological institutes—is a global endeavor. It’s now feared that 20 years of data-gathering might be discontinued and retired.

    The US Facilities for Illness Management and Nationwide Institutes of Well being (NIH) are additionally affected. Nearly two dozen repositories of analysis and public well being information are marked for assessment. Whereas different authorities datasets or webpages, together with NASA’s and NOAA’s, might be transferred, NIH information requires a cumbersome disclosure assessment course of.

    Past uncooked information, there are concerns about mixture databases akin to NASA’s repository of Astronomy and Physics literature (hosted at Harvard however financed by NASA) and PubMed, a database hosted at NIH with tens of millions of references for biomedical sciences.

    This disconnection from scientific information will have an effect on Australia. For example, for Australia’s Bureau of Meteorology, ‘worldwide partnership and cooperation is of crucial significance […] in expertise growth and information change’ and entails US establishments akin to NASA and NOAA. The bureau relies on ‘free entry to information from round 30 satellites, operated by Europe, the US, Japan, India, and others.’ Equally, the company companies assist the Australian Defence Forces and the Defence Science and Expertise Group in climate forecasting, superior defence science, and planning of land, aerial and marine operations.

    AUKUS can be concerned, given the partnership’s give attention to the subsea area for future operations and the joint growth of defence tech capabilities.

    Grassroots initiatives are already underway, aiming to safeguard analysis and information. Safeguarding Research & Culture, for instance, was established in February after Trump signed a sequence of govt orders associated to analysis businesses. The group seeks to create ‘another infrastructure for archiving and disseminating of cultural heritage and scientific information’. In Switzerland, the University of Geneva issued recommendation to workers to reassess the usage of Open Science Framework, a generally used platform, and to redirect information to servers outdoors of the US.

    But when Trump’s administration continues on the identical velocity and relentlessness, these actions could also be too little, too late. Mitigating essentially the most dramatic penalties would require coordinated effort from like-minded governments.

    In its 2030 cybersecurity strategy, the Australian authorities dedicated to the safety of ‘datasets of nationwide significance’. This coverage initiative ought to be expedited and may embody abroad datasets.

    However it will take time to come back into impact. Within the quick time period, the federal government ought to examine in with federal, state and territory businesses, in addition to universities, and do a stocktake of present dependencies on US and US-hosted scientific information. It ought to set up a degree of contact to which researchers can report points, considerations or rescue initiatives. Australia may additionally work with the US’s different science and expertise companions to barter a transition interval with the Trump administration, creating a handover plan by which Australia may develop into an information safe-haven.
